Vectary positions itself as a browser-based 3D design platform that democratizes interactive 3D content creation through collaborative workflows and no-code customization capabilities. While operating within the broader AI 3D design landscape, Vectary differentiates itself by prioritizing collaborative design environments and API-driven customization over native AI generation capabilities[143][150].

Proof of Capabilities

Customer Evidence

beflo furniture manufacturer provides compelling proof of Vectary's effectiveness, achieving 70% reduction in CAD-to-configurator timelines by simplifying Solidworks geometry within the platform[140][202].

Quantified Outcomes

70% timeline reduction in CAD-to-configurator workflows[140][202], 40% decrease in client miscommunications[161], 100% ROI achievement within 6-month timeframes[140][202], 50% reduction in revision cycles versus email-based workflows[147][156].

Case Study Analysis

KTM's motorcycle configurator campaign demonstrates enterprise-scale capability, executing a 23-day implementation with cross-departmental alignment between design, engineering, and marketing teams[161][163].

AI Technology

Architecture

Vectary's technical foundation centers on browser-based 3D design capabilities with WebGL 2.0 rendering that eliminates traditional software installation requirements while maintaining studio-grade rendering quality[143][175]. The platform's architecture prioritizes collaborative workflows through real-time commenting systems, version control, and shared review processes that integrate seamlessly with existing business systems via REST APIs for Shopify/WooCommerce connectivity[160][173].

Primary Competitors

Vectary competes within a fragmented market spanning enterprise 3D platforms (Adobe/Autodesk), emerging AI generators (Meshy, Tripo AI), and specialized configurator tools (Threekit).

Competitive Advantages

No-code configurator development with full UI customization exceeding enterprise tools requiring coding expertise[140], Browser-based deployment eliminating installation complexities while maintaining studio-grade rendering quality[143][175], Direct CAD integration (Solidworks/Rhino) streamlining existing design workflows versus AI-first tools lacking CAD connectivity[140][202], Collaborative workflow optimization through real-time commenting and version control surpassing traditional 3D software[147][156].

Market Positioning

Vectary occupies a defensive niche between enterprise platforms expanding AI capabilities and pure AI generators improving workflow integration. The platform's collaboration-focused approach provides differentiation but may face competitive pressure as the market increasingly demands native AI automation[143][150].

Win/Loss Scenarios

Vectary wins when organizations prioritize collaborative design workflows, CAD integration, and no-code accessibility over AI generation capabilities. Alternatives win when buyers require comprehensive AI automation, complex character modeling, or enterprise-grade AI integration within established creative suites[143][150].

Pros & Cons

Advantages
+Collaborative workflow optimization with real-time commenting and annotation tools facilitating cross-departmental collaboration[147][156][163]
+No-code configurator development enabling non-technical teams to manage 3D content modifications, achieving 70% timeline reductions in beflo's CAD-to-configurator workflows[140][149][202]
+Browser-based deployment eliminating installation complexities while maintaining studio-grade rendering quality[143][175]
+Direct CAD integration (Solidworks/Rhino) streamlining existing design workflows[140][202]
+API-first architecture enabling real-time data connections for digital twins and inventory synchronization[160][161]
Disadvantages
-Limited AI functionality lacking native AI text-to-3D generation, AI-assisted modeling capabilities, and automated content creation[143][150]
-Complex character modeling requires post-processing in traditional 3D software like Maya/Blender[143][146]
-GPU infrastructure requirements may add $200–$500 monthly for complex rendering scenarios[189]

Pricing

Pro tier
$15/month
Supports basic interactive 3D showcases and AR capabilities with 500 views monthly.
Enterprise tier
$80,000/year
Reportedly costs $80,000/year for unlimited workspaces and ISO 27001 compliance.
